Karaoke Party
Karaoke is a classic party activity that’s easy to set up and always a hit with guests. You can rent a karaoke machine or use a karaoke app on a tablet or smartphone. Create a list of popular songs that are easy to sing along to, such as pop songs or musical theater classics. You can also offer prizes for the best performance or most entertaining singer. To make it more engaging, you can divide the guests into teams and have them compete against each other. This activity is perfect for birthdays as it encourages social interaction, laughter, and fun.
DIY Instrument Station
Another beginner-friendly musical idea is to set up a DIY instrument station. You can provide a variety of simple instruments, such as tambourines, maracas, or even homemade shakers made from empty water bottles and beads. This activity allows guests to experiment with different sounds and rhythms, and you can even have a mini jam session. You can also provide a simple drum set or a kid-friendly keyboard for guests to play around with. This activity is great for kids’ birthday parties or for guests who are looking for a more low-key musical experience.
Musical Bingo
Musical bingo is a fun and interactive game that’s easy to set up and play. You can create bingo cards with different song titles, genres, or artists, and have guests mark off the songs as they’re played. You can use a playlist of popular songs or create your own custom playlist. The first guest to get five in a row wins! This activity is perfect for larger parties or for guests who enjoy music trivia. You can also offer prizes for the winners or have a small reward for the guest who marks off the most songs.
Personalized Playlist
A personalized playlist is a thoughtful and unique way to celebrate a birthday. You can create a playlist of the birthday person’s favorite songs or songs that are significant to them. You can also include songs that are popular during the birthday person’s favorite decade or genre. This activity is a great way to make the birthday person feel special and appreciated. You can play the playlist during the party or have it playing in the background during dinner or dessert.
Music-Based Games
There are many music-based games that are perfect for birthday parties. You can play games like “Guess the Song” or “Music Charades,” where guests have to guess the song or artist based on a few seconds of music or a charade. You can also play “Musical Chairs” or “Freeze Dance,” which are classic party games that are easy to set up and play. These games are great for kids’ birthday parties or for guests who enjoy interactive games.
